Sample Text from the Book:
"I see. I see. What can it be?
They're something we plant to grow apples…"
(Students find the picture and turn the page to see the answer revealed.)
"They are seeds! That's right! We plant seeds to grow apples."

How to Use This Adapted Book:
A teacher, SLP, or paraprofessional reads each riddle aloud while students listen for clues about an apple-themed object or apple part. Students then identify the object based on its attributes, features, and function, choosing the matching piece. Turn the page to reveal the answer!
After working through the book, students extend the activity by creating their own apple-themed riddles — a powerful expressive language opportunity!
Students working independently can read and complete the book at a literacy center or independent workstation once the format is familiar.
